Why does my safety switch keep tripping?

Is your safety switch tripping frequently? A safety switch is designed to protect people from electric shocks, a tripping safety switch indicates a problem in your electrical system, so really when it is tripping, it is saving lives. When a safety switch trips, it disconnects the power supply to the circuit within milliseconds, preventing any accident. What are the reasons for a tripping safety switch?

  • Electrical fault
  • Faulty or damaged wiring or appliances
  • Heavy rainfall can damage the wiring
  • A problem with the safety switch itself
  • Too many appliances being used at the same time can trigger a nuisance tripping

How to check if your safety switch has tripped?

  • Locate your switchboard.
  • A safety switch in the OFF position indicates it has tripped.
  • If the safety switch is in the ON position press the Test button located on the safety switch, if the power supply doesn't turn off, the safety switch could be faulty and you should contact an electrican.
  • If your safety switch is ON but the power supply is down, the problem could be due to something else.

How to reset a Safety Switch?

  • Turn off all the switches and electrical appliances - dishwasher, washing machine, fridge, anything which could be hidden but plugged in behind furniture or cupboards.
  • Flick the safety switch to the ON position
  • If the safety switch trips again, the problem could be in the wiring. Call a local electrician to check the issue
  • If the safety switch remains on, plug in all the appliances one by one. If the switch trips again it could be due to a faulty appliance. The usual culprits are toasters, kettles, or iron. If you find a faulty appliance, replace the appliance or get it checked by an appliance repair technician before using it again.

Safety Switches Save Lives

Safety switches keep you and your family safe, it is recommended to test the RCD/safety switch once every 3 months. It also is recommended to have a safety switch for every circuit - lighting, power points, hot water, air conditioning, appliances, pools, etc. Having multiple safety switches ensures that where ever the issue or fault your family, tenants, or residents are always protected against electrical accidents. According to the NSW government, 40% of house fires can be avoided by installing safety switches. If you do not have a safety switch installed on each circuit, it is critical to get them installed as soon as you can to ensure your family is protected.
